Product Overview
YGM Motor Protectors PTC (Positive Temperature Coefficient) Thermistors are designed for rapid response thermal protection of electrical machines. They act as thermal protectors for electrical motors, featuring a non-linear resistance/temperature response where resistance rapidly increases to a very high value at a specified temperature. Available with or without an insulated sleeve and with flexible connecting leads, these compact PTC thermistors are suitable for easy assembly into windings. They are particularly suited for monitoring the windings of electric machines and for use in simple fail-safe circuitry. When a given temperature is exceeded, the PTC-sensor's extremely high ohmic value can switch off the circuit through a relay or amplifier, effectively acting as a circuit break or thermistor failure.Product Attributes

| Specification | Value |
|---|---|
| Nominal Response Temperature Range | 80 C to 180 C in 10 C steps, plus 145 C and 155 C |
| Resistance Values (Cold) | Ideally 40 - 200 ohms, can be between 35 - 250 ohms |
| Resistance Change | At least 15%/K between 5 C of NAT |
| Resistance Measuring Voltage (Single PTC) | 2.5 V |
| Resistance Measuring Voltage (Triple PTC) | 7.5 V |
| Quality Standard | DIN 44081/44082 for PTC resistance values for motor protection |
| Testing | Random testing according to DGQ P90/P10 (DIN 40080) |
| Insulation Stripping | Approx. 10 mm |
| Special Housings | Available, can be manufactured to customer specifications |
Installation Tips for PTC Temperature Sensors in Electrical Windings:
- Thermistors can only be inserted in the windings before impregnation.
- Embed one thermistor in each phase, ideally in the center of the coil generating most heat, and generally on the outflow side of any air movement.
- Air inflow onto the temperature sensor will interfere with heat transfer.
- For varnishes/lacquers that are not chemically neutral, suitability tests must be undertaken by the customer.
- WARNING! Install the sensor parallel with the copper of the winding to ensure teflon leads assume the form of the winding and retain high-voltage resistance rating.
